Cell Immobilisation Biotechnology Biotechnology is divided into two volumes. The first volume is dedicated to fundamental aspects of cell immobilisation while the second volume deals with the diverse applications of this technology. The first volume, Fundamentals of Cell Immobilisation Biotechnology, comprises 26 chapters arranged into four parts: - Materials for cell immobilisation/encapsulation, - Methods and technologies for cell immobilisation/encapsulation, - Carrier characterisation and bioreactor design, and - Physiology of immobilised cells: techniques and mathematical modelling.
